The contract involves the supply of printer and copier consumables and maintenance components including toner cartridges, ink cartridges, fusers, drum kits, and related parts, under a subcontract awarded through the Local Government Purchasing Cooperative, operating as BuyBoard in Texas. The North American Industry Classification System code 423430 identifies the business classification as office supplies and stationery merchant wholesalers, aligning with the nature of the goods being procured. The contract is posted as available for vendor participation as of June 1, 2026, with no specific set-aside designation indicated, meaning it is open to all qualified suppliers without preference or restriction based on business size or type. Performance is expected to support the cooperative's member agencies across Texas, though no specific delivery location is defined. Vendors interested in participating must engage through the BuyBoard vendor portal using the provided online link to access proposal and tabulation details.

The California Franchise Tax Board (FTB) is soliciting quotations under RFQ FTB-2627-00843 for the procurement of Imperva Data Secure Base Plan Software and associated professional services. The scope of work requires the contractor to provide an Imperva consultant for an Ongoing Enablement Consulting engagement to support the FTB's database security infrastructure. Key responsibilities include providing security operations support through policy tuning and reporting, integrating the platform with SOC procedures and CI/CD pipelines, and performing risk scanning and data protection for personally identifiable information. The contractor must ensure all audit policies support compliance with SOX, PCI-DSS, and HIPAA, and all documentation must adhere to WCAG 2.1 accessibility standards. Award of the contract will be granted to the responsible bidder offering the lowest net cost who is also a verified Imperva/Thales Group authorized reseller. The evaluation process includes specific price reductions for Disabled Veteran Business Enterprises (DVBE) and optional preferences under the Target Area Contract Preference Act (TACPA). Bidders must submit their quotations via email or fax by September 24, 2026. Performance will commence upon the purchase order date or the completion of FTB background screening, with final delivery and acceptance occurring at the FTB warehouse in Sacramento, California.
